What Whispers in the Dark
(2025)(A book in the Promises of the Marked series)
A collection of stories by Nicolle May
Throne of Glass meets the Witcher and Once Upon a Time in this heart-wrenching, high fantasy romance packed with trauma healing, epic magic, and high-stakes rebellion.
Where all he could see was ruin, she saw beauty.
The battle for Blood is overbut the shadows never told you everything.
From the manor halls that caged her to the dungeon that nearly claimed his soul, this is Alora and Garrik like you haven’t seen them before. Step back into The Promises of the Marked series with a collection of bonus chapters that explore never-before-seen perspectives, intimate confessions, and what lingers after blood is spilled and masks are dropped.
Revealing buried trauma, these scenes unveil the softer agonies and brutal hopes of not only members of the Shadow Order, but Alora and Garrik as they navigate love forged through starfire and darknessand the price of surviving for the sake of an entire realm.
For fans of finding beauty within broken things, descend into a world of shadows and whispered promises beneath star-soaked skies.
You know their story. Now read what they fight to forgetand the parts they cling to in the darkest of nights.
Fans of What Lies Within Masks & Shadows and What Lies Within Blood & Heirs, these are the untold secrets you’ve been waiting for. Return to the realm where love defied suffering and fate yielded to hope. Step beyond the final page, and enjoy the scenes too swoony, too spoilery, or too scandalous to make it in . . . until now.
These bonus chapters reach into the spaces between agony and affectionwhere Alora still flinches from remembered roses, and Garrik still dreams in screams. Explore the fantasy realm of Elysian once more with this collection of bonus content: battles against trauma, alternate POVs, deleted kisses, laughter, steamy aftermaths, and the answers to questions you didn’t dare ask.
Author's note: This is a bonus collection to be consumed after reading Book Two. Readers are encouraged to check the trigger warnings inside.
